Qanday qilib ilova yaratish mumkin | 7 qadam

O'qish vaqti: 5 daqiqa

Mobil ilovalar yaratish bugungi kunda juda ommalashgan va foydali faoliyatlardan biri bo‘lib, o‘zingizning ilovangizni yaratish va uni bozorda muvaffaqiyatli qilish imkoniyatlari tobora oshmoqda. Agar siz ilova yaratishni o‘rganmoqchi bo‘lsangiz, lekin dasturlash tajribangiz yo‘q bo‘lsa, xavotir olmaslik kerak. Ushbu maqolada, ilova yaratish uchun zarur bo‘lgan bosqichlarni batafsil tushunib olamiz.

1. Ilova g‘oyasini ishlab chiqing

Ilova yaratishda birinchi va eng muhim qadam – o‘zingizning g‘oyangizni aniqlashdir. Ilovaning qanday muammoni hal qilishini yoki foydalanuvchilar uchun qanday yangi imkoniyat yaratishini aniqlab olishingiz kerak.

  • Ilovangizning funksiyasini belgilab oling: Bu ilova nima qiladi? Yangi odamlar bilan tanishish, mahsulot sotish yoki o‘z vaqtini samarali boshqarish kabi funksiyalarni o‘ylab ko‘ring.
  • Raqobatchilarni tahlil qiling: Bozorda mavjud ilovalarni o‘rganing, ularning kuchli va zaif tomonlarini aniqlang.

2. Ilova dizaynini yarating

Ilova dizayni – foydalanuvchi tajribasini (UX) va uning interfeysini (UI) yaxshilashda muhim o‘rin tutadi. Agar siz dizayner bo‘lmasangiz ham, ba'zi vositalardan foydalangan holda ilova interfeysini yaratishingiz mumkin.

  • Wireframe chizish: Ilovaning asosiy sahifalarini qanday ko‘rinishini rejalashtiring. Foydalanuvchi qayerga bossa, nima bo‘ladi, buni aniq tasavvur qilish kerak.
  • Dizayn vositalari: Figma, Sketch yoki Adobe XD kabi onlayn vositalar yordamida dizayn yaratish imkoniyatingiz bor.

3. Ilova uchun platformani tanlang

Ilova yaratishda birinchi qarorlar qabul qilinadigan bosqichlardan biri – ilova qaysi platformada ishlaydi. Android, iOS yoki har ikkisi uchun bir xil ilova yaratish kerakmi?

  • Android uchun Java yoki Kotlin: Agar siz Android ilovasini yaratmoqchi bo‘lsangiz, Java yoki Kotlin dasturlash tillaridan foydalanishingiz mumkin.
  • iOS uchun Swift: iPhone va iPad uchun ilovalar yaratishda Swift dasturlash tili ishlatiladi.
  • Kross-platforma yechimi: Agar bir vaqtning o‘zida ikkala platformada ham ishlashni xohlasangiz, React Native yoki Flutter kabi kross-platforma ramkalarini ishlatishingiz mumkin.

4. Dasturlash va ilovani yaratish

Agar dasturlash bo‘yicha tajribangiz bo‘lmasa, dastlab oddiy ilovalar yaratishni o‘rganish tavsiya etiladi. Hozirgi kunda, ilova yaratish uchun ko‘plab platformalar va vositalar mavjud:

  • Appy Pie, Thunkable yoki Adalo: Bu kabi platformalar dasturlashni bilmaganlarga ilova yaratish imkoniyatini beradi. Bu vositalar yordamida siz kodingizni yozmasdan, tugmalar va funksiyalarni tanlab, ilova yaratishingiz mumkin.
  • Dasturlashni o‘rganish: Agar dasturlashga jiddiy kirishmoqchi bo‘lsangiz, online kurslar va darsliklar orqali o‘rganishingiz mumkin. Codecademy, Udemy yoki Coursera kabi platformalarda mobil ilovalarni yaratish bo‘yicha kurslar mavjud.

5. Ilovangizni sinovdan o‘tkazing

Ilova tayyor bo‘lishi bilan uni bir nechta qurilmalarda sinovdan o‘tkazishingiz kerak. Buning maqsadi – ilovaning barcha funksiyalari to‘g‘ri ishlashini va foydalanuvchi tajribasini (UX) tekshirishdir.

  • Beta-versiyani yaratish: Ilovani kichik bir guruh foydalanuvchilarga sinovdan o‘tkazib, ularning fikrlarini oling.
  • Sinov vositalari: TestFlight (iOS) yoki Firebase (Android) kabi vositalar yordamida ilovangizni sinovdan o‘tkazish mumkin.

6. Ilovani ishga tushiring

Ilova tayyor bo‘lib, barcha xatolar tuzatilgach, uni App Store yoki Google Play’da e'lon qilishingiz mumkin. Ilovani joylashtirishdan oldin, platformaning talablariga mosligini tekshiring.

  • Reklama va marketing: Ilovangizni ommalashtirish uchun ijtimoiy tarmoqlar, veb-saytlar yoki bloglardan foydalanishingiz mumkin. SEO va ASO (App Store Optimization) strategiyalarini qo‘llash ilovangizni ko‘proq foydalanuvchilarga taqdim etadi.

7. Ilovangizni yangilab boring

Ilova ishlab chiqqandan so‘ng, uni doimiy ravishda yangilab turishingiz muhim. Foydalanuvchilardan fikrlar olish va yangi funksiyalar qo‘shish orqali ilovangizni yanada yaxshilashingiz mumkin.

  • Yangilanishlar chiqarish: Yangi versiyalarni muntazam ravishda chiqarib, ilovani yanada samarali va foydalanuvchilar uchun qulayroq qilishingiz mumkin.

Xulosa

Ilova yaratish o‘ta qiziqarli va ijodiy jarayon. Biroq, bu jarayonni muvaffaqiyatli yakunlash uchun sabr, bilim va doimiy ishlash talab etiladi. Dasturlashni o‘rganish, dizayn yaratish va ilovani sinovdan o‘tkazish kabi bosqichlardan o‘tgan holda, siz o‘zingizning mobil ilovangizni yaratishingiz mumkin.